Beyond their practical value, shoe horns have also attracted interest from collectors and historians who appreciate antique household objects.
Vintage shoe horns often display remarkable craftsmanship. Some feature carved handles, decorative engravings, or materials that are rarely used in modern production. Collectors value these pieces because they offer insight into everyday life during earlier periods of history. They reveal how ordinary tools were often made with great care and attention. Certain antique shoe horns were crafted from silver, ivory, or other premium materials, reflecting the tastes and social status of their original owners.
Museums and historical collections occasionally include shoe horns as examples of domestic objects that illustrate changing manufacturing techniques and design traditions. Their survival over centuries demonstrates how even simple tools can provide valuable information about daily routines and material culture.
